Meet the Freud/Diablo 11-188 5/8" diameter single flute straight bit—a dependable workhorse designed for high‑production woodworking. This bit is built to move material quickly with precision, making it ideal for fast, straight cuts across a variety of substrates.
Single flute geometry delivers maximum chip clearance, which translates to faster feed rates and reduced clogging during long runs. In practical terms, you get consistently clean edges when cutting hardwoods, softwoods, plywood, and composite panels—whether you’re operating a CNC router, a handheld router, or a table-mounted machine.
- Key advantage: optimized chip evacuation to minimize heat buildup and maintain stable cut geometry on demanding jobs.
- Versatility across materials: excels with hardwood, softwood, plywood, and composites, handling a wide range of straight-cut tasks from grooves to edge trimming.
- Machine compatibility: designed for CNC routers, handheld routers, and table-mounted routers, offering flexible use in hybrid shop setups.
- Size and durability: 5/8" diameter provides robust material removal while maintaining control for precise, straight results.
- Brand reliability: part of the Freud/Diablo line, known for durable construction and dependable performance in professional shops.
Use scenarios: in cabinetry, panel processing, and furniture fabrication, this bit shines when you need rapid, straight cuts or slotting in a single pass. For repeatable results, pair it with solid workholding and a steady feed rate, keep the bit sharp, and select speeds appropriate for your material and machine.
